As above, many courses will still be accepting applications - but most at 'top' Unis will now be closed - so you need to phone each of your intended Unis before you submit your UCAS application to check, as Unis can just close courses with no warning.

It's not too late to submit an application to university, many universities will be accepting applications through the UCAS cycle and Clearing into September for the 2025/26 intake.

Initially students get 5 choices in their UCAS application which they can apply for. We are now passed the equal consideration deadline which means for some courses applications are not guaranteed to be considered, so it is important to check availability. This can be done through UCAS or by contacting the university.

In July, Clearing will open which is another opportunity to apply for universities. Many will be accepting applications on Results Day when you have confirmed your grades.

There is some great support online for starting your application and personal statement if you've not already. University websites hold guides for applicants and course pages are a great way to learn more about the course. TSR is a good place for advice or to have you personal statement checked. If you are in college, there may be support available there as well.
